Who owns Augusta Health?

Augusta Health is an independent, community-owned, not-for-profit hospital whose mission is to promote the health and well-being of its community through access to excellent care.

Is Augusta Health affiliated with UVA?

It is located near I-64. Augusta Medical Center was formed in 1994 as a consolidation of Kings Daughters Hospital in Staunton, and Waynesboro Community Hospital in Waynesboro….

How many beds does Augusta University Medical Center have?

520-bed
Augusta University Health Medical Center Augusta University Health is a 520-bed tertiary hospital that provides many services not available in other facilities in the region.

Where can I find medical records for Augusta University?

Records of Board of Regents of the University System of Georgia on Behalf of Augusta University (AU), AU Health System, AU Medical Center (AUMC), AU Medical Associates (AUMA) are subject to the Georgia Open Records Act, O.C.G.A.-50-18-70 et seq. Please direct medical records requests to Health Information Management Services .
